Cost Breakdown Insights
While smart metres promise to enhance your energy management, it's crucial to examine the costs involved in their rollout. You might be wondering how this affects your wallet, so let's break it down.
Cost Category | Estimated Cost | Notes |
---|---|---|
Installation Costs | £107 per dual fuel metre | Includes separate costs for gas and electricity installations. |
Hardware & Operating Costs | £5.12 billion total | Covers metres and in-home displays (IHDs). |
Other Associated Costs | £5.43 billion total | Includes governance, IT systems, and disposal costs. |
You see, the total installation cost adds up fast, and it's expected that these expenses could trickle down to you. Estimates suggest you might see an increase of £18 to £73 on your yearly bills. That's not exactly pocket change! And while smart metres might help you save energy, the actual benefits are still up for debate. Automatic Meter Readings
Automatic meter readings (AMR) streamline your energy management by ensuring you receive accurate billing without the hassle of manual readings. With smart meters, you can kick back and relax, knowing that your meter sends readings directly to your supplier at least once a month—like magic!
Each type of smart meter has its quirks, from buttons to arrows, but don't worry; they all serve the same purpose. Whether it's the A and B buttons or those colourful arrows, you just need to follow the prompts to see your readings. If everything's running smoothly, these meters can send readings daily, or even half-hourly.
Now, if you happen to have an older SMETS1 meter, switching suppliers might cause a hiccup in those automatic readings. But don't fret! Just reach out to your energy supplier for help, and they'll guide you through any upgrades needed.
The best part? You'll only pay for the energy you actually use, which means fewer surprises on your bills.

Environmental Impact Tracking
As you embrace the convenience of smart metres, you're also playing an essential role in tracking your environmental impact.
These nifty devices not only help you save money but also contribute to a greener planet. By monitoring your energy use in real time, you can make more conscious decisions that lead to significant reductions in consumption.
Here are a few key benefits you might find interesting:
- Lower Energy Bills: Smart metres can help you cut your electricity and gas use by about 3% and 2%, respectively.
- Carbon Emissions: By using a smart metre, you're helping reduce carbon emissions equivalent to taking a million cars off the road.
- Resource Efficiency: Smart metres promote smarter energy use, leading to less strain on power plants and a healthier environment.
- Future Savings: The Department for Energy Security predicts that smart metres will save households about £4.7 billion by 2034.
App Functionality and Features
While you navigate the world of energy management, the British Gas app offers a range of powerful features designed to enhance your experience with smart meters. You can track your energy usage daily, weekly, monthly, and even yearly, helping you see how your habits affect your bills.
With half-hourly readings from your smart meter, you'll get a clear picture of your gas and electricity use, all while enjoying a traffic light system that highlights high, medium, or low usage.
Managing your account is a breeze, too. You can view your balance, payment history, and even set up Direct Debits. Plus, if you're juggling multiple accounts, the app's got you covered.
But wait, there's more! You also get personalised energy-saving tips and can set targets to keep your usage in check.
And for those tech-savvy folks, it integrates with Samsung SmartThings for seamless control.
The app's user-friendly design includes light and dark modes, plus secure access through fingerprint or face identification.
